    Sammanfattning : Muscle-invasive urinary bladder cancer is a deadly disease. Mortality rates remained unchanged for decades despite radical surgery.After several randomized trials, we today know that cisplatin based chemotherapy given prior to cystectomy, improves survival for every tenth patient.     Sammanfattning : The intestinal mucosa presents a huge surface area to the external environment and the intestinal immune system is continually exposed to a wide array of foreign antigens derived from resident intestinal microbiota as well as dietary constituents, including food proteins. In order to maintain intestinal homeostasis, the intestinal immune system relies on the ability to generate tolerogenic responses to innocuous antigen while maintaining the ability to develop effective immune responses to intesinal pathogens.
